Medair
Medair brings life-saving relief and rehabilitation in disasters, conflict areas, and other crises by working alongside the most vulnerable. Its staff are inspired by their Christian faith to care for people in need, providing practical and compassionate support, regardless of race, religion, or politics. Medair has achieved the ISO 9001:2000 quality certification worldwide, which denotes consistent and effective project management activities for the well-being of its beneficiaries. Founded in 1989, Medair’s unwavering commitment continues to bring hope to the world’s most vulnerable.

Key Activity Areas

ICT includes: internet communications, computers, servers and networks:

Support and Develop HQ ICT Infrastructure
Technical development, support and maintenance of assigned HQ systems
• Development of policies, processes and procedures for HQ ICT
• Design and implement new systems and system improvements
• Technical support and maintenance for assigned areas

ICT Officer for ICT in Assigned Country Programme(s)
Oversee implementation and management of field ICT structures in assigned country programmes, supporting ICT management and technical staff in the country programme:
• Development of policies, processes and procedures that cover all field ICT programmes.
• Check field ICT infrastructure and management meets requirements for Navigator roll-out.
• HQ link to field ICT staff.
• 2nd-level technical support for field ICT.
• HQ procurement for field.
• HQ account management for field.

Field Visits
• Visit assigned country programmes:
• to audit ICT management and systems.
• to train staff, and to roll out new developments.
• Annual visits to each country where systems are working well.
• Additional and extended implementation and training visits to country programmes where improvements are needed.
